IMA DEPUTY CHIEF EXECUTIVE JOINS FSA AS DIRECTOR OF RETAIL FIRMS DIVISION
20 June 2007
IMA Deputy Chief Executive, Sheila Nicoll, will be leaving IMA in September to take up the post of Director, Retail Firms Division at the FSA.
Richard Saunders, IMA Chief Executive, commented:
" Sheila has served the industry for nearly 15 years since joining the Unit Trust Association in 1992. She has made an enormous contribution over that time, and I believe that the industry has been fortunate to have somebody of her talents working on its behalf over such a long period. I am sure her many friends, both in the industry and elsewhere, will join me in wishing her every success in her new role."
Sheila Nicoll, Deputy Chief Executive, said:
" I have thoroughly enjoyed working at the Association over the years and have found it hugely rewarding. I will, of course, be sad to leave, but the team at IMA is a very strong one and I am looking forward to this new challenge. I will be joining the FSA at a very exciting time and hope that I will be able put my experience of working with both industry and policymakers to good use."
